On Thu, Jan 10 2002, Rik van Riel wrote:
> On Wed, 9 Jan 2002, Jim Crilly wrote:
>
> > Actually it would seem this is just Andre's, not so subtle, way of
> > trying to prove that his ATA133/48-bit addressing patches need
> > included in 2.4.
>
> I think you'll agree with him the moment you end up with
> a cheap 160 GB drive in your machine and the old driver
> (which is limited to 32(?)-bit LBA) won't let you use a
> large portion of the disk ;)

It's 28-bit LBA, which means

2^28 * 512 == 137GB (hard disk manufacturer gigs)

So waste is just 23GB :-)

Once the ide stuff has been proven, of course it will get integrated.
